Local tips
- Visit early in the morning or late afternoon to avoid crowds and enjoy a more peaceful experience.
- Wear sturdy footwear, as the cave floor can be uneven and slippery.
- Bring a flashlight to explore the darker areas of the cave more effectively.
- Capture the stunning rock formations with a camera, but be mindful of the cave's delicate environment.
